Decided to spruce up the Suzuki's steel wheels....derusted first then 2 coats of Hammerite white smooth paint...did this last about 3 years ago but plenty of the red stuff showing again......
i wonder what others paint their wheels with ?????? if at all

Although Hammerite says "straight to rust" I wouldn't even Paint it on bare metal...it's crap :lol:

The only time I've ever had good results with hammerite that had actually lasted is when it's painted over a good etch primer.

I used cheap rattle cans on the alloys, wire brushed them up and primed with white (3 coats) then satin black 3 coats. Baked on over a convector heater. Seemed to take quite well as it kept the alloy wheel nice and warm to the touch.
